Type is everywhere around us: on our computers, television, books, packaging; pretty much everywhere you look. But what separates good use of type vs. bad? What makes a font good or bad? Typography Basics will go over the basic rules and guidelines of how to use type, and how to take your own designs up a notch with a bit of typography magic.
In this Typography for Beginners class, you will learn the parts of a typeface and why they are important. We will go over the different styles of type of serif, sans serif, and script and how to pick good fonts. We will also delve into rules and guidelines of letter spacing, kerning, leading, and how to apply these tools in your design projects. We will also talk about a list of “never-evers” and typography faux pas. Homework assignments are fun and useful—and you will notice a vast improvement in your own design work.

This class is for beginners with little to no knowledge of typography. The class will be taught in both Illustrator and Photoshop, so you must have basic knowledge of one of these programs to take this class. If you do not already know the basics, please enroll in Photoshop 101 or Illustrator 101 as prerequisites. Illustrator and/or Photoshop must be installed on your computer. Versions CS2 and above are acceptable. Free 30-day trials of both programs are available at adobe.com.
